Turkish coffee, also known as Kahve, is a popular coffee beverage from Turkey. It is characterized by its strong flavor and frothy texture achieved by boiling finely ground coffee beans in a pot with water and sugar. Served in small espresso cups, it is often enjoyed after meals or during social gatherings with friends and family. Turkish coffee is also an integral part of Turkish culture and is often offered as a gesture of hospitality. The coffee is served with small Turkish Delight sweets for a sweet taste.
